Abstract:
A field circulatory constriction device suitable for self-application by an injured person in order to stop arterial blood loss in an injured limb includes a strap and a latch for coupling the strap around the limb. A buckle is provided for cinching the coupled strap to the limb and a block and tackle mechanism is provided for increasing the pressure of the cinch strap onto the limb.

Abstract:
An oral appliance and accompanying tray is provided, where the oral appliance is fitted to the posterior teeth of the upper jaw and a connecting portion extends between the left and right sides of the mouth, with the connecting portion custom-fitted to contact the palate at or near the palatal nerve to reduce appetite. The present tray has a compressible member configured to closely form the connecting portion to the palatal arch. Further, the tray has flexible ends that are configured to bend up towards the gums and guide the oral appliance to fit the buccal side of the teeth. The tray may include a series of protrusions on the occlusal landing areas to prevent the user from biting through the oral appliance.
